Car Key Reprogramming

Mercedes-Benz-3D-Star.pngReprogramming your car key is reprogramming the blank chip on the replacement key to make it compatible for your vehicle. It's much more efficient than ordering a new key from the dealer and could save you money.

Locksmiths are typically the ones who perform this procedure. They will employ a specific tool that connects to the OBD-II port and uses specific software designed for your vehicle.

What is the key to programming?

Reprogramming your car keys is the process of changing a blank chip inside your new key or replacement key to match the current settings of your vehicle. You can use the key to start and access your vehicle. It is also possible to do this if your existing key is damaged or lost. Reprogramming keys for cars is usually performed by locksmiths who are professional and have the right equipment and software to do so.

The process is quite straightforward, however it may differ based on the make and model of your car. If you have a user manual for your car it will contain information on specific reprogramming procedures there. You can also find guides online that are based on an overall procedure that is applicable to all automobiles.

To reprogram a new or replacement car key programing near me key, you'll need to first turn the car off. Then, insert the key, and then turn it on again. The security light will turn on and stay for a few minutes while the key is being programmed. Then, you can remove your key. You will have to repeat the procedure for any additional keys that you want to re-program.

You can test your key after the reprogramming process by turning off the car without starting it. The sound of the car's lock turning will indicate that the reprogramming was successful.

If you're in rush and don't have time to follow the detailed instructions, you can call your local auto locksmith for assistance. They can program a brand new or replacement car key for you in just a few minutes, saving you the time and hassle of purchasing one from a dealership.

To do this, they must connect their computer to the onboard diagnosis port (usually located under the dashboard) Then, they employ a special program to create a code that is compatible with the vehicle's settings. Access to this type of software is strictly controlled - only certified and licensed locksmiths are permitted access. They must also follow strict guidelines to avoid accidentally damaging your vehicle or causing other issues.

How can I do this?

Reprogramming the car key is a complicated process that requires the use of specific software. Locksmiths are, fortunately, equipped with the tools and knowledge required to complete this task. They will connect their computer to the OBD port of the vehicle which is typically located beneath the dashboard. They can then access the programming code. This allows them to modify the new key so that it is compatible with the car's system. The process is not without its risks, however. A weak connection can damage the data stored on the microchip of the key making it ineffective.

Certain car makers restrict key reprogramming. For example, valet keys permit drivers to operate their vehicles but do not allow them access to the storage compartments or interior of the car. To reprogram these keys the manufacturer or dealer must be in contact with the manufacturer or dealership. Certain vehicles utilize keys that are a combination of traditional keys. This configuration is known as a "smart key." The smart key has an electronic transponder that controls the car, and an ordinary key that opens the doors and turns on the engine. Depending on the model of the car it could also include a button that sets music preferences, climate control and the seating position.

The key fobs with the smart key have two buttons. The top button turns on the engine, and the lower one controls music preferences or climate controls. The smart key must be inserted into the ignition of the vehicle for it to function, so it's important that you have a functioning key on the go. The procedure of reprogramming a smart key is the same as other kinds. Insert the working key in the ignition and turn the ignition on. Press the lock button of the fob you wish to reprogram. The key will be programmed once the locks sound. Repeat this procedure for any additional keys you want to program.

Where can I find a locksmith?

In the past the locksmith could pick an appropriate key blank for your vehicle (or house or whatever) and then jigger it into the lock for a few seconds, and then cut and program car keys a few notches to activate the lock. The majority of cars today have computer technology integrated into them, requiring the use of a chip-integrated fob, or key to function. The keys must be programmed for your specific car, either by an expert locksmith service or a dealer/mechanic.

Depending on the make/model of your vehicle, you may be able to do this yourself. You'll need a working key to do this however, if your spare is of good quality and you're willing to risk having to re-programme your car, you can save time and money. Certain vehicles require the assistance of a specialist to program and others can be programmed by you with the right tools.
